|
Тема |
MySQL collation/charset проблемче |
|
Автор |
menta2k () |
|
Публикувано | 05.06.08 14:04 |
|
|
Мина доста време от както последно писах във този форум всъщност маи цели 6 години :)
Значи това което ме накара отново да се върна е че за последният месец 3 пъти се сблъсквам със проблем със collation/charset в MySql и направо ми се взима здравето.
(направо започвам да изпитвам носталгия към mysql 3.x когато такива чудеса нямаше...)
Ето го и поредният случай:
Трябва да преместя phpBB forum от една машина на друга.
и на двете машини версията на MySQL е почти една и съща (4.1.2x)
до тук всичко изглеждаше Just Perfect.. само че .. греда .. след импорта чарсета не го разпознава демек във форума излиза "маймуница". (май забравих да спомена че във форума има постове на български)..
Зпочнах да си играя на откри седемте разлики само дето и една неможах да намеря, чарсета еднакъв колациите еднакви
MySQL charset: UTF-8 Unicode (utf8)
DB collation latin1_swedish_ci (защо на старият работещ мъсял е таз колация е един много ексистенциален въпрос на които маи не мога да отговоря :) )
Опитах и други тактики от типа да го дъмпна като latin1 и да го импортна като cp1251 резултата беше кръгла 0 .. оптах да експортна през shell през php myadmin с различи опции но ефкт никакъв ..
Някак си не мога да свана защо 1+1 != 2..
Сигурен съм че не съм първият на които му се случва подобно нещо и бих бил изключително благодарен ако ниакой мойе да ме насочи в правилната посока
|
| |
|
|
|